A Professional Certificate in Water Efficiency Tips for Art Studios is increasingly significant in today's UK market. Water scarcity and rising water bills are major concerns, impacting businesses across sectors. The UK's Environment Agency reports that water stress is projected to increase, particularly in southern England. Art studios, often intensive water users due to processes like cleaning brushes and equipment, can benefit greatly from such training. This certificate provides practical, actionable strategies for reducing water consumption and associated costs.

Water Saving Technique Estimated Savings (%)
Low-flow faucets and spray nozzles 15-20
Water recycling for cleaning 25-30
Improved cleaning practices 10-15
